The Christmas Unicorn

The Christmas Unicorn by Carmen Miller, published by Bumblebee Books on October 26, 2023, is a children’s book that explores the themes of creativity and resourcefulness. In this story, Marcus and Liam face a challenge when they realize they cannot afford a present for their cousin’s Christmas visit. The narrative follows their imaginative journey as they discover the joys of upcycling to create a meaningful gift.

Official synopsis Publisher
Marcus and Liam’s cousin is coming for Christmas, but they don’t have enough money to buy her a present! Follow Marcus and Liam as they use their imagination and learn about the joys of upcycling to create the perfect gift.
